AutoWatch can help you. AutoWatch is a little black box that is placed in a vehicle to monitor, when and how long the vehicle is being driven, at what speeds, and the distance traveled, to detect vehicle misuse and speeding.

 
 

AutoWatch monitors Key ON/OFF, vehicle usage, vehicle speed, maximum speed and distance traveled. Dates and times of all activities are recorded. The last 20 seconds of vehicle speed is also saved for accident investigations. Monitored data can easily be viewed, printed, and saved in various report formats. AutoWatch is simple to use and easy to install.   AutoWatch works on1996 and newer passenger vehicles.
